š» 2. Programming (Beginner-Friendly Stack)
You donāt need 10 languages. Focus on high-ROI skills:
Best Languages for 2026:
- Python ā AI, automation, data
- JavaScript ā web apps, dashboards
- SQL ā databases & analytics
Even basic programming can double your income potential.

š 3. SEO + AI-Driven Search Optimization
SEO is not dead ā itās evolving.
New SEO Skills:
- AI-assisted keyword research
- Search intent optimization
- Programmatic SEO
- Technical SEO (Core Web Vitals)
š° SEO + AI = one of the highest-paying freelance skills.

š”ļø 5. Cybersecurity Basics (Massive Demand)
Security skills are no longer optional.
Beginner-Friendly Areas:
- Privacy protection
- Secure systems basics
- Website & app security
Even basic security knowledge makes you more employable.
